> The Millennium is a joke. Indeed the truly funny part is that we in the West
> take it so seriously. In fact, we (in the West) can’t even get the story
> right. January 1, 2000 does not initiate the Millennium. That actually takes
> place a year later. So why all the fuss? What’s the point?
>
> The point may well be that once again we are shooting ourselves in the
> foot – confusing OUR time with THE Time. Could it not be that OUR time is
> but one further example of our need for control and a pathetic reminder that
> we don’t have it and cannot gain it?
>
> Our time. Our space. My time. My space. Things we struggle for, and
> sometimes die for. But at the end of the day, do we really own any of it?
> Perhaps it just a figment of our imagination, powerful to be sure, and
> occasionally useful? But a figment for all of that.
>
> What we truly have – all of us in every part of the planet and all beings in
> the cosmos beyond – is Now. Time and Space divide. Now unites. Nobody owns
> it, and truthfully, Now is all there is. We are quite clear that the past is
> over and the future hasn’t happened yet. What we have is Now. And how big is
> now? Your Now, My Now. Our Now?
>
> Some of us, and probably most of us some of the time, have very skinny
> little nows. We struggle constantly to fit everything in. And the more we
> struggle the smaller now becomes. Things just don’t fit, and Time Management
> is a exercise in futility.
>
> Simplifying our lives is certainly a possibility. If only we could eliminate
> all those “must dos” – and truthfully, how many of them are really
> essential?
>
> There is an alternative. Why not grow Now?
>
> Barry and I invite you to join us, along with friends and colleagues who may
> become friends, to explore the possibilities, and maybe even realize some
> results – a growing Now. There is no magic formula, nor secret path. It is
> really all about becoming what we already are. Creatures in the now (and
> here) limited only by our willingness to expand our awareness.

>  THE PLAN: The Plan, like the Millennium, is a joke, for there is no plan,
> only a journey, with a beginning and an end. And perhaps there was no
> beginning nor will there be an end – but all of that will be a matter of
> discovery.
>
> The journey will start in the evening with a guided meditation created by
> Harrison and Michael Jones, a pianist who records for NARADA. If we can
> persuade Michael to come we could do it for “real,” but carrying a concert
> grand is a little much, so we will rely on the magic of the NARADA engineers
> and an exquisite CD. The title is the title of our gathering, and
> collectively we will explore our individual and collective sense of a
> growing Now.
>
> For the next two and a half days, we will be in Open Space exploring
> whatever has heart and meaning for each of us and all of us. There will be
> no featured speakers, panels or proceedings. Just us, and for sure whoever
> comes will be the right people. From the deep resources of those who gather
> a rich fabric of meaning will emerge. It always does. Please join us.
